Slade Live at the New Victoria on Colored 2LP

Color Of Vinyl Subject To Change Without Notice / Call To Confirm Colored Copies Are Still Available

Still riding high on their successes of the early 70’s, Slade rode into London's New Victoria Theatre for two nights as part of the tour promoting the soundtrack LP from their feature film Flame which had been recently released to critical acclaim.

The second of these nights was recorded on April 26, 1975 and captured for BBC Radio1 to later broadcast as the second part of the ‘Insight’ radio show entitled ‘Six Days On The Road’.

It features the highly regarded ‘How Does It Feel’ as well as classic hits including ‘Gudbuy T'Jane’, ‘Far Far Away’ and ‘Mama Weer All Crazee Now’ as well as long time stage favourite ‘Just A Little Bit’.
